Engineers, videographers, data specialists, and educators. We are the Global Foundation for Ocean Exploration. Our team designs, builds, and operates robotic platforms that explore the most extreme underwater environments on the planet—from the deep ocean to the largest lakes. We share our discoveries with the public through our education modules.

We're back in Papahānaumokuākea for the first ROV dive of the NOAA Ocean Exploration six-year campaign Beyond the Blue, and what a dive it was! We found a solitary hydroid around a meter tall, the biggest we have seen in our 15 years of exploration!

Video produced by GFOE video team member Caitlin Bailey during the 2025 Beyond the Blue expedition.

All footage was gathered aboard NOAA Ship Okeanos Explorer with ROV Deep Discoverer and ROV Seirios, which are designed, maintained, and operated by the Global Foundation for Ocean Exploration in partnership with NOAA Ocean Exploration.
